2010-11-28 5 views
3

私はいくつかのネイティブコードを使用するAndroid Javaライブラリを持っています。このJavaライブラリをクライアントプロジェクトに追加しました。JNIを使​​用するJARにアンドロイドライブラリをパックする

クライアントプロジェクトのネイティブライブラリをlibsフォルダにコピーするスクリプトを追加する必要がありますか?または、このネイティブライブラリはJavaライブラリのjarファイルに含まれていますか?

詳細が必要な場合や、何かを理解していない場合は教えてください。

ありがとうございました。

答えて

0

もうサポートが必要かどうかわかりません。
AndroidプロジェクトにAndroidライブラリプロジェクトを追加したときにスクリプトは必要ありません。
私は同様の設定をしており、うまく動作します。 JNIを使​​用する方法の詳細については

、あなたはここで見ることができます:Issues with SHA1 hash implementation in Android

1

あなたがメインプロジェクトにプロジェクトからファイル(LIBSに、OBJなど)(つまり、JARライブラリになります).soが移動する必要があります( JARライブラリを使用します)。 その後、* .JARを再度作成して* .JARをメインプロジェクトに添付します。私はこのようにこの問題を解決しました。 :)私の答えが役に立つと願っています。さようなら、VansFannel!

関連する問題